引言

编程,作为现代科技的核心,已经渗透到我们生活的方方面面。然而,对于编程新手来说,入门往往充满了挑战。本文旨在通过趣味性的编程入门方法,帮助新手轻松掌握编程乐趣。

选择合适的编程语言

Python:入门者的首选

Python因其简洁明了的语法和丰富的库资源,成为编程新手的理想选择。它适用于网站开发、数据分析、人工智能等多个领域。

# Python 示例:打印 "Hello, World!"
print("Hello, World!")

JavaScript:Web开发的利器

JavaScript是Web开发中不可或缺的语言,它使网页具有交互性。

// JavaScript 示例:打印 "Hello, World!" 到网页
document.write("Hello, World!");

趣味编程案例

游戏开发

通过游戏开发,新手可以快速掌握编程的基本概念和技巧。

# Python 示例:猜数字游戏
import random

def guess_number():
    number_to_guess = random.randint(1, 10)
    guess = -1
    while guess != number_to_guess:
        guess = int(input("Guess the number (1-10): "))
        if guess < number_to_guess:
            print("Higher!")
        elif guess > number_to_guess:
            print("Lower!")
    print("Congratulations! You guessed the right number!")

guess_number()

图像处理

图像处理是Python中一个非常有趣的应用领域。

# Python 示例:使用Pillow库处理图像
from PIL import Image

def resize_image(image_path, new_size):
    with Image.open(image_path) as img:
        img = img.resize(new_size)
        img.show()

resize_image("example.jpg", (200, 200))

学习资源推荐

书籍

  • 《Python趣味编程》
  • 《JavaScript高级程序设计》

在线课程

  • Coursera上的《Python编程基础》
  • Udemy上的《JavaScript从入门到精通》

社区

  • Stack Overflow
  • GitHub

结语

编程不仅是一门技能,更是一种思维方式。通过趣味编程入门,新手可以轻松掌握编程乐趣,并逐步成长为一名优秀的程序员。